- The distance between Water Valley, Ms, Usa and Low Head, Australia is approximately 15,035 km or 9,343 mi.
- To reach Water Valley, Ms in this distance one would set out from Low Head bearing 79.9°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Water Valley, Ms bearing 63.6° or ENE .
- Water Valley, Ms has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Low Head has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Water Valley, Ms is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Low Head is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 2.6 °C (4.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.9 °C (25°F) more in Water Valley, Ms.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 761.8 mm (30 in) more which is equivalent to 761.8 l/m² (18.7 US gal/ft²) or 7,618,000 l/ha (814,415 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 7.7° higher in Water Valley, Ms than in Low Head.
